Output e23c3ca320129bf623a9bceac7e98125fc3cbba79bde35f20a5cbfb0d71a97f3:0

value
40709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c594fc71525a2a5694a9a0330ec1d7d907efc875 OP_EQUALVERIFY OP_CHECKSIG
address
1K1ibXYSVYpx8nsqR1CRykCL9fHMEukU7s
transaction
e23c3ca320129bf623a9bceac7e98125fc3cbba79bde35f20a5cbfb0d71a97f3
spent
true